At about the end of 1961 or early 1962, when people in cities and villages were hungry for “howling”, the Ministry of Machinery actually organized a national product quality assessment for fastener companies! It was at the time that China's first fastener national standard was promulgated (1958). Bolts, nuts, and other most commonly used fasteners were in China for the first time. They had a unified product standard for the first time. The concept of checking the thread for the first time to use the ring gauge, plug gauge (previously does not matter "accuracy", although the standard requirements are only the old standard "level 3" accuracy, roughly equivalent to the current 7h (H) level, and The industry at that time was already high enough, and many companies still have difficulty achieving stability, but after all, they have a clear goal).

Maybe the Ministry of Machinery is eager to see exactly what level of fastener factories it has built up, and then guide them on how to move forward. Check and appraise will be conducted by grouping national fastener manufacturers and checking each other. Three factories in Harbin, Tianjin, and Wuhan are grouped and go northwards and southwards, which lasted nearly months. A distinctive feature of the fastener industry is the high correlation between products, process technology and specialized equipment. To improve technology and update products, it is often necessary to upgrade and upgrade equipment. However, in the 1960s, China completely lost the possibility of introducing technology and equipment from abroad. In addition to “self-reliance”, there is no second way to go, and relying exclusively on the development of specialized equipment has become the only choice.

During this period, the domestic professional equipment manufacturers just started and soon, if you can't meet the explosive needs of the fastener industry, it is difficult to meet the needs of the fastener industry. Larger, more powerful fastener companies and factories are rushing to create a new generation of specialized equipment. The main stream is to use multi-station molding machines to replace advanced double-click molding machines. The technology is based on imitation (as early as in the mid-50s, when the Ministry of Construction built the Shenyang Screw Factory, it had introduced the most advanced “East Germany”. Multi-position bolt-bolting machines have vertically arranged work stations. This is the only one in the country. The shadows can be seen on domestically-manufactured various multi-station bolts and nut forming machines. The goal is to realize “multi-station work”. "It's a little bit "sporty".

But its real motive power may be threefold: one is to raise oneself by armed forces; the other is to improve the position of the enterprise in the eyes of the industry and the leaders; third is to increase the income for the enterprise if it reaches the level of sales (there was no "market" or taboo at the time." "Market" said, but "payable transfer" between companies is OK. What needs to be mentioned here is that in this activity of self-reliance in manufacturing professional equipment, the Shenyang Screw Factory (which at this time has been renamed "Shenyang Standard Parts Factory") is one of the "big pickers." "Shenbiao" (hereinafter we call it "Shenbiao") first began to imitate a variety of molding machines, due to its strength and experience, "Shenbiao" professional equipment (such as reeling machine, trimming machine, bolts Molding machines, etc.) were first "transferred" to all parts of the country and were operating normally and well. In the post-corporate Shanghai, with a professional equipment maintenance and manufacturing plant, it is also effective in the internal control of armed companies.

As one of the country's largest provincial standard-level companies at the time, even the slogan of “eliminating the single- and double-clicking of the cold heading machine to the township and township enterprises!” has been proposed, which shows that it has great ambition to improve its equipment. Other regions, such as Tianjin and Beijing, are also working hard. The main achievement is to arm themselves. It cannot be denied that except for some equipment made in Shenyang and Shanghai, which are regular and durable, other self-made equipment tends to be simple and easy to solve, but it is often difficult to achieve long-term and reliable operation. At this stage, professional and formal fastener manufacturing equipment factories mostly started soon. There were only two companies in Qiqihar and Jinan (later Huangshi was added later). It was difficult to adapt to the strong demand of the fastener industry in terms of variety and quantity. Undoubtedly, it is leading in performance and quality.

As a result, self-produced and professional equipment manufacturers have become the two pillars that complement each other in the transformation of industry equipment during this period. Although they are mainly based on imitation, they have made historic contributions to the improvement of the industry level. Until the transformation began, the author, one of the Wuhan factory technicians, gradually understood the reason for the establishment of an “automobile standard part company”: In order to introduce the former Soviet Union technology-based auto industry, it is necessary to use medium carbon steel for heat treatment and galvanization. , "2" precision fasteners. At this time, the goal of the national fastener industry to work hard or how to stably meet the minimum requirements of the national standard: low carbon steel, no heat treatment, no surface treatment, "3" thread precision bolts, screws and nuts. For a company with a weak standard of ordinary standard parts, it is not necessary to reinvent the wheel to change it completely. In today's opinion, this difference seems to be nothing. People in the industry must understand that at the time, this was not a "world apart," but it was also a "gap." Later, a lot of companies that mainly produce "ordinary standard parts" passed through countless difficult twists and turns and gradually entered this field.

Conversion of automotive fasteners to overcoming the impact of raw material quality and handling (resolving hard and soft steel and decarburization), product heat treatment, product surface treatment (predominantly zinc electroplating at the time), improvement of thread accuracy, and plating accuracy And corresponding to a series of production and tooling equipment, such as the renewal and transformation of the mark, each link is almost a re-learning, understanding process. After nearly three or four years of hardships, the Wuhan plant finally became a supplier of basically qualified “car standard parts”. From the mid-1960s to the mid-1980s, the fastener industry experienced a major “upgrading” in product, technology, and equipment. With the heat treatment of continuous production lines and surface treatment (electroplating, oxidation, etc.) production lines, a large number of “produced horses” were launched. , Medium strength (8.8 bolts, 8 nuts as the representative) products have been popular, and no longer "tight" things. There are more and more manufacturers that have entered the manufacturing of fasteners for automobiles and maintenance, and people have found that there are more “higher and stronger” fastener products in the automotive industry beckoning to them, that is, “high for automobiles. Strength special fasteners." These are non-standard fasteners that are used in key parts of the car and are closely related to the performance and safety of cars. They are used in a very large amount, with extremely high value, and of course the technical difficulty is even greater.
